Caption

A resolution expressing support for the designation of the week of March 3 through March 7, 2025, as "National Social and Emotional Learning Week" to recognize the critical role social and emotional learning plays in supporting the academic success and overall well-being of students, educators, and families.

Summary

SR107 is a resolution that proposes the designation of the week of March 3 through March 7, 2025, as 'National Social and Emotional Learning Week.' The bill emphasizes the importance of social and emotional learning (SEL) in promoting the academic success and overall well-being of students, educators, and families. It cites various studies showing that SEL programs contribute significantly to improving students' academic performance, mental health, and long-term societal outcomes, especially in the wake of challenges intensified by the COVID-19 pandemic.
